* fix sem_open and sem_close to obey posix semanticsRich Felker2011-03-102-33/+80
| | | | | | | | | multiple opens of the same named semaphore must return the same pointer, and only the last close can unmap it. thus the ugly global state keeping track of mappings. the maximum number of distinct named semaphores that can be opened is limited sufficiently small that the linear searches take trivial time, especially compared to the syscall overhead of these functions.

* race condition fix: block all signals before decrementing thread countRich Felker2011-02-193-22/+2
| | | | | | | | | | | | the existence of a (kernelspace) thread must never have observable effects after the thread count is decremented. if signals are not blocked, it could end up handling the signal for rsyscall and contributing towards the count of threads which have changed ids, causing a thread to be missed. this could lead to one thread retaining unwanted privilege level. this change may also address other subtle race conditions in application code that uses signals.

* add pthread_atfork interfaceRich Felker2011-02-181-0/+48
| | | | | | | | | note that this presently does not handle consistency of the libc's own global state during forking. as per POSIX 2008, if the parent process was threaded, the child process may only call async-signal-safe functions until one of the exec-family functions is called, so the current behavior is believed to be conformant even if non-ideal. it may be improved at some later time.
* reorganize pthread data structures and move the definitions to alltypes.hRich Felker2011-02-1723-83/+83
| | | | | | | | this allows sys/types.h to provide the pthread types, as required by POSIX. this design also facilitates forcing ABI-compatible sizes in the arch-specific alltypes.h, while eliminating the need for developers changing the internals of the pthread types to poke around with arch-specific headers they may not be able to test.
